An improvement of Watson’s theorem on Borel summability

Journal of Mathematical Physics, 1980
Watson’s theorem, which gives sufficient conditions for Borel summability, is not optimal. Watson assumes analyticity and uniform asymptotic expansion in a sector ‖argz‖<π/2+ε, ‖z‖<R, with ε≳0; in fact, only the circular region Re(1/z) ≳1/R is required. In particular, one can take ε=0.

On a Theorem of Quine and Seneta for the Galton‐Watson Process With Immigration

The Australian Journal of Statistics, 1971
SummaryRecently a limit theorem has been obtained for the limiting‐stationary distribution of a process in which individuals reproduce as in a subcritical Galton‐Watson process and are subject to an independent immigration component at each generation. This paper provides a different proof of this theorem, and under slightly weaker conditions.
